Mad Dog said:
The More I think about it....especially if this isn't going to be ready until 2020 or later. I'd prefer they put Nintendo into the third gate instead of trying to shoehorn it into the smallish 6-8 acre Kidzone area, with it's expansion possibly taking out the iconic ET. They could do a better presentation in a third gate. Instead of the land being put into a corner of the property (Kidzone,Studios), it could be the anchor central land of a new park. Give it a Jurassic Park type 20 acres to work with, a show castle you could see as you walk into the park, and two E tickets instead of one, plus two or three C ticket attractions, and all the other accoutrements (restaurants, shops etc). Nintendo IP would be an excellent marketing tool to attract tourists to a third gate. The other plus is Universal won't have to destroy the kids area of the Studios and decrease capacity for a few years. ET stays & is plussed. Kidzone stays & gets refurbed a bit. Reserve the next Studio's expansion for a Harry Potter or Beasts theme into the Fear Factor/Amity bathroom area.....Maybe this is too Blue Sky, and I wouldn't be saying this if Nintendo would have been scoped in for 2018. And KidZone has been facing the destruction ball for like three years already, we're still counting, and it hasn't happened. But if Nintendo is so far into the future, why not utilize such a strong IP to it's fullest?
Click to expand...

I think they will be using it to its fullest. With ET the land will be a lot more than 8 acres. It'll be a powerhouse, and you want your flagship park to be the main draw. Nintendo fills a huge hole in their lineup in that park.

Also, we have no idea when Park 3 is coming.
